Assessing Your Home's Solar Possible
Prior to diving right into solar panel setup, you should evaluate your home's solar potential. Beginning by checking your roof covering's positioning and slope; south-facing roofing systems usually catch the most sunshine.
Seek any blockages, like trees or high structures, that could cast shadows on your panels. These can substantially lower power manufacturing. Consider your local climate too; bright locations produce far better results than consistently cloudy areas.
Next off, review your power needs and use patterns to identify the number of panels you'll need. You could additionally wish to utilize on-line solar calculators or speak with an expert to get a clearer picture.

Panel Performance Scores
As you discover the world of solar panels, understanding panel efficiency ratings is important for making a notified choice. These rankings show just how properly a panel converts sunlight into useful electrical power. The greater the performance, the much more energy you'll produce from a smaller sized room. Many domestic panels range from 15% to 22% efficiency.
When selecting your panels, consider your power needs and offered roofing space. If you have limited area, going with higher-efficiency panels could be beneficial. Nevertheless, if you have sufficient roofing system area, lower-efficiency panels might be adequate.
Setup Type Alternatives
Picking the best setup type for solar panels can substantially influence your system's efficiency and efficiency. You'll normally come across 2 main choices: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.
Roof-mounted panels are usually the best selection for property owners, as they use existing room and can be less expensive to set up. However, if your roofing system isn't ideal-- maybe because of shading or architectural problems-- ground-mounted systems might be the much better option.
They permit optimum positioning, making best use of sunlight exposure. Furthermore, solar panel professionals can readjust their angle to improve efficiency.
Before choosing, think about factors like available room, spending plan, and local regulations. By examining these alternatives meticulously, you'll guarantee your solar panel installation meets your power requires efficiently.
